What HydraFacial is and why everyone is talking about it

HydraFacial is a non-invasive medical-aesthetic facial treatment that combines, in a single session, deep cleansing, exfoliation, impurity extraction, and infusion of hydrating and antioxidant serums. Unlike a traditional facial cleansing, which works mainly on the surface and mechanically, HydraFacial uses vortex technology that gently suctions comedones and dead cells while simultaneously delivering targeted active ingredients into the skin.

At Yanabeauté, the treatment is performed with Syndeo MD technology, the most advanced and customizable version of the device, which allows each phase to be tailored to the specific needs of the skin. The result is immediate and visible: smoother, refined, radiant, and deeply hydrated skin, with no recovery time and no persistent redness. It is precisely this gentleness that makes it the ideal ally even in the hottest months of the year.

Why HydraFacial is even more effective in summer

During summer, facial skin faces a series of specific "stresses" that disrupt its balance. Understanding what happens to the dermis in the hot months helps explain why a treatment like HydraFacial becomes not only useful but almost essential.

More sebum, more impurities

As temperatures rise, the sebaceous glands work harder. The result is skin that tends to produce more sebum, with more visible pores and a higher risk of impurities and blackheads. The deep cleansing of HydraFacial gently but effectively frees the pores, counteracting the "shiny" effect and keeping the skin texture more even even in the heat.

Hidden dehydration

One of the most common mistakes is thinking that oily or shiny skin does not need hydration. In reality, sun, wind, saltwater, chlorine, and air conditioning remove water from the skin’s surface layers, causing a dehydration often invisible to the naked eye but responsible for dullness, a feeling of tight skin, and more pronounced fine wrinkles. HydraFacial replenishes hydration deeply thanks to the infusion of serums rich in hyaluronic acid and active ingredients, restoring comfort and plumpness.

Accumulation of dead cells

Cell turnover in summer can slow down or become irregular, leaving a layer of dead cells that dulls the complexion and hinders an even tan. The gentle exfoliation of HydraFacial renews the skin surface, preparing the ideal ground for a healthy and radiant complexion.

HydraFacial on already tanned skin: no problem, only more radiance

One of the most common questions concerns the safety of the treatment on tanned skin. Many more aggressive aesthetic treatments — such as some medium-high concentration chemical peels or certain laser treatments — are actually not recommended when tanned, because they can increase the risk of hyperpigmentation or spots.

HydraFacial is different. It is a gentle and non-aggressive treatment that does not damage the skin barrier and does not cause issues on skin already exposed to the sun. In fact: after a day at the beach or a vacation, HydraFacial is one of the best ways to restore balance and radiance to skin stressed by sun, salt, and chlorine.

In particular, on tanned skin, HydraFacial:

  • improves brightness, removing the dull layer of dead cells without affecting the complexion;
  • Replenishes lost hydration, counteracting the typical post-sun dehydration;
  • Evens out skin texture, reducing dullness and revitalizing the tan;
  • Soothes and provides comfort, thanks to serums rich in antioxidants that fight free radicals produced by sun exposure.

The result is skin that looks healthier, fresher, and more radiant, with a enhanced and uncompromised tan.

How a HydraFacial session is performed at Yanabeauté

The treatment is carried out in sequential phases, each designed for a specific goal. At Yanabeauté, every session is personalized after a skin analysis, integrating — when indicated — the protocols and cosmeceuticals from the exclusive lines we work with, such as Biologique Recherche, Environ, and iS Clinical.

  • Cleansing and exfoliation: the skin is gently cleansed and smoothed to remove dead cells and surface impurities.
  • Light acid exfoliation: a gentle solution helps dissolve residues that clog pores.
  • Extraction: thanks to vortex technology, impurities are suctioned out without the manual pressure typical of traditional cleansing.
  • Hydration and serum infusion: moisturizing and antioxidant active ingredients are delivered deeply to nourish and protect the skin.

The entire session lasts on average between 45 and 60 minutes, is comfortable and relaxing, and the results are visible immediately.

Tips to enhance results after the treatment

To prolong the effects of HydraFacial during summer, some precautions make all the difference:

  • Always apply broad-spectrum sunscreen (SPF 50), even in the city: it’s the most important step to protect your skin and prevent spots.
  • Moisturize morning and evening with products suited to your skin type to maintain the skin barrier balance.
  • Drink plenty of water to support hydration from within.
  • Avoid overly aggressive products in the days following the treatment, allowing your skin to fully benefit from the infused serums.
